I agree that breeding should be added to the 1.8 update. For the PC it was fine to add breeding in later, but that was because you could just explore your world more. For the Xbox 360 the worlds are only the size of one map. This makes it difficult to not run out of passive mobs, especially if you have explored your whole like a lot of others and I have.
Breeding should be added sooner also because of the Adventure Update adding in the hunger bar.
